Practical Publisher Notes for Implementation

Before committing to this graphic design asset for commercial use, there are several technical and strategic checks every publisher must perform. First, test the asset on both desktop and mobile screens. Vector files are scalable, but their impact changes based on screen size. Check how it looks as a thumbnail in your RSS feed and inside a real blog layout. Preview it alongside your actual headline text to ensure it does not compete for attention.

Contrast and readability are non-negotiable. Test the asset against various background colors to ensure it meets accessibility standards. Try converting the image to black and white to see if the composition holds up without color cues. Typography pairing is also critical. Place the dolphin svg beside serif fonts for a classic editorial look, sans-serif fonts for a modern clean aesthetic, script or handwritten fonts for a personal touch, and display fonts for bold headlines. Observe how the weight of the font balances with the weight of the illustration.

File size optimization is essential for web performance. While SVG files are generally lightweight, ensure you are exporting them efficiently to maintain fast load times. Compress images properly before uploading them to your media library. Finally, and perhaps most importantly, confirm your commercial license. Even though this is a digital download, verify whether the terms allow for use on monetized websites, affiliate pages, and paid content products. Misunderstanding licensing can lead to costly legal issues down the line.
